Salary up to S$4,500
1 year renewable contract
Job Responsibilities:
- Analyze user and system requirements thoroughly.
- Design components or modules within an architecture, and effectively communicate designs using supporting documents such as flowcharts and sequence diagrams.
- Implement efficient code based on software designs and specifications.
- Prioritize and execute tasks across the software development life cycle.
- Conduct testing and debugging of application code.
- Perform validation and verification testing to ensure quality.
- Collaborate closely with internal teams and external vendors to enhance and resolve issues with products.
- Develop front-end and back-end solutions using low-code platforms like Outsystems.
Requirements:
- Minimum of 2-3 years' experience as a Software Engineer.
- Bachelor’s degree in Computer Science or a related field.
- Proficiency in software development and maintaining production systems.
- Familiarity with at least one of the programming languages: Python, Java, JavaScript/TypeScript.
- Experience with one of the major cloud service providers (Azure, AWS, GCP) is advantageous.
- Knowledge of serverless architectures, microservices, and API gateway.
- Familiarity with front-end development using React, Angular, or Vue.js is a plus.
- Understanding of relational databases (e.g., Microsoft SQL Server, MySQL) and NoSQL databases (e.g., DynamoDB).
- Strong analytical mindset with excellent problem-solving abilities.
- Ability to work independently and in team environments.
- Willingness to learn new technologies and skills as required.
Brandon Lim | EA Registration No: R21102894
EPS Consultants Pte Ltd| 95C5630